Unit 58
Unit 58 is an arts center in Haringey, Greater London, England which is located on Mill Mead Road. Unit 58 is situated nearby to Beavertown Brewery, as well as near the community center The Engine Room.Places of Interest Nearby

Tottenham Hale station
Railway station
Photo: Wikimedia, CC BY-SA 4.0.
Tottenham Hale is an interchange station located in Tottenham Hale, north London for London Underground and National Rail services. On the National Rail network it is on the West Anglia Main Line, 6 miles from London Liverpool Street, and is served by Greater Anglia and Stansted Express. Tottenham Hale station is situated 1,800 feet southwest of Unit 58.
Tottenham Hotspur Stadium
Stadium
Photo: Arne mueseler, CC BY-SA 3.0 de.
Tottenham Hotspur Stadium is a multi-purpose stadium in London, England. It is owned and operated by the Premier League club Tottenham Hotspur, replacing the club's previous ground, White Hart Lane. Tottenham Hotspur Stadium is situated 1 mile northwest of Unit 58.
Beavertown Brewery
Brewery
Beavertown Brewery is a British brewery based in Tottenham, north London, England. It was acquired by the Dutch company Heineken in 2022. Beavertown was founded in 2011 by Logan Plant, the son of Robert Plant, former lead singer of the English rock band Led Zeppelin. Beavertown Brewery is situated 480 feet south of Unit 58.

Tottenham
Town
Photo: Fin Fahey, CC BY-SA 2.0.
Tottenham is a district in north London, England, within the London Borough of Haringey. It is located in the ceremonial county of Greater London. Tottenham is centred 6 mi north-northeast of Charing Cross, bordering Edmonton to the north, Walthamstow, across the River Lea, to the east, and Stamford Hill to the south, with Wood Green and Harringay to the west.
